What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a BESS Application Engineer, and why are they important?

To thrive as a BESS (Battery Energy Storage System) Application Engineer, you need a solid background in electrical engineering, energy storage systems, and system integration, often supported by a relevant degree. Proficiency with simulation tools (like MATLAB/Simulink), SCADA systems, and knowledge of grid standards or certifications such as PMP or PE are typically required. Strong problem-solving abilities, effective communication, and project management skills set outstanding candidates apart. These competencies are vital to ensure safe, efficient, and reliable design and implementation of BESS projects in a rapidly evolving energy sector.

What are some common challenges faced by BESS Application Engineers when integrating battery energy storage systems with existing power infrastructure?

BESS Application Engineers often encounter challenges such as ensuring seamless compatibility between new battery storage solutions and legacy grid systems, managing diverse communication protocols, and addressing site-specific installation requirements. They also need to balance project timelines with regulatory compliance, and coordinate closely with utility partners, project managers, and commissioning teams. Successfully overcoming these challenges requires strong technical knowledge, attention to detail, and effective collaboration with multidisciplinary teams.

What is a BESS Application Engineer?

A BESS Application Engineer is a professional who specializes in the design, implementation, and optimization of Battery Energy Storage Systems (BESS). They work closely with clients to understand energy storage requirements, select suitable technologies, and ensure systems are integrated effectively with renewable energy sources or grid infrastructure. Their role involves technical analysis, system specification, and supporting the deployment and operation of BESS projects. BESS Application Engineers often collaborate with project managers, electrical engineers, and software developers to deliver reliable and efficient energy storage solutions.

What is the difference between Bess Application Engineer vs BESS Project Engineer?

AspectBess Application EngineerBESS Project Engineer
Primary FocusDesigning and optimizing BESS applications for clientsManaging BESS project execution from planning to completion
Required CredentialsEngineering degree, knowledge of energy storage systemsEngineering degree, project management experience
Work EnvironmentTechnical, client-facing, R&DFieldwork, project sites, coordination with teams

The Bess Application Engineer primarily focuses on designing and customizing energy storage solutions, while the BESS Project Engineer manages the implementation and execution of BESS projects. Both roles require engineering knowledge, but differ in scope and daily activities, catering to different stages of the BESS lifecycle.

Job Description:
Fire Safety Advisor - BESS is responsible for developing, implementing, and overseeing all safety, health, and environmental (HSE) programs related to Battery Energy Storage System (BESS) projects. This role ensures regulatory compliance, risk mitigation, and a strong safety culture across all phases of BESS development, construction, commissioning, and operations. The Fire Safety Advisor will serve as the subject matter expert for BESS-specific hazards, including electrical safety, thermal runaway risk, fire prevention, and emergency response.
Job Responsibilities:
  • Serve as the primary safety authority for all BESS and related projects.
  • Champion a proactive, "zero-incident" safety culture across all teams and contractors.
  • Identify and mitigate hazards related to high-voltage systems, lithium-ion batteries, thermal runaway, arc flash, and fire suppression systems.
  • Review BESS designs, layouts, and construction methodologies for safety and code compliance.
  • Develop and implement Emergency Response Plans (ERP) for fire, explosion, and hazardous material events.
  • Coordinate with local fire departments, client personnel, and emergency responders on site-specific response planning.

Construction & Field Safety Oversight
  • Oversee site safety plans (SSSP) for all BESS construction projects.
  • Conduct site audits, inspections, and safety observations on a contingent basis.
  • Ensure compliance with Lockout/Tagout (LOTO), energized work permits, confined space, hot work, and fall protection requirements.
  • Lead incident investigations, root cause analysis, and corrective action implementation.
  • Oversee the staffing and training of core site safety professionals to staff all BESS projects.

Training & Development
  • Deliver BESS-specific safety training programs.
  • Lead toolbox talks, safety stand-downs, and leadership safety engagements.
